本文目录导读:
随着互联网的快速发展,各种网站层出不穷,其中hao123网站凭借其简洁的界面和丰富的内容,深受广大用户的喜爱,为了让更多的用户享受到个性化的主页新体验,本文将为您详细讲解如何制作一款2015最新仿hao123网站源码。
图片来源于网络,如有侵权联系删除
准备工作
1、熟悉HTML、CSS、JavaScript等前端技术;
2、了解服务器配置和数据库操作;
3、准备好所需的图片、图标等资源。
制作步骤
1、界面设计
仿hao123网站界面主要由以下几个部分组成:
(1)顶部导航栏:包括网站logo、搜索框、用户登录/注册按钮等;
(2)导航栏:展示热门分类,如新闻、娱乐、体育、科技等;
(3)主体内容区:展示网站推荐内容,包括热门新闻、热门视频、热门游戏等;
(4)底部导航:展示友情链接、版权信息等。
图片来源于网络,如有侵权联系删除
根据以上需求,我们可以使用HTML、CSS进行界面布局,以下是一个简单的HTML结构示例:
<!DOCTYPE html> <html> <head> <title>仿hao123网站</title> <link rel="stylesheet" type="text/css" href="css/index.css"> </head> <body> <header> <div class="logo">仿hao123</div> <div class="search"> <input type="text" placeholder="搜索"> <button>搜索</button> </div> <div class="login"> <a href="#">登录</a> | <a href="#">注册</a> </div> </header> <nav> <ul> <li><a href="#">新闻</a></li> <li><a href="#">娱乐</a></li> <li><a href="#">体育</a></li> <li><a href="#">科技</a></li> </ul> </nav> <section> <!-- 主体内容区 --> </section> <footer> <!-- 底部导航 --> </footer> </body> </html>
2、CSS样式
我们需要为上述HTML结构添加CSS样式,使其看起来更美观,以下是一个简单的CSS样式示例:
body { font-family: Arial, sans-serif; margin: 0; padding: 0; } header { background-color: #f1f1f1; padding: 10px 0; } .logo { float: left; font-size: 24px; margin-left: 20px; } .search { float: left; margin-left: 200px; } .login { float: right; margin-right: 20px; } nav ul { list-style-type: none; padding: 0; } nav ul li { display: inline; margin-right: 20px; } nav ul li a { text-decoration: none; color: #333; } section { padding: 20px; } footer { background-color: #f1f1f1; padding: 10px 0; text-align: center; }
3、主体内容区
区主要包括热门新闻、热门视频、热门游戏等内容,我们可以使用JavaScript和Ajax技术从服务器获取数据,并动态渲染到页面中。
以下是一个简单的JavaScript示例,用于获取热门新闻数据:
// 获取热门新闻数据
function getHotNews() {
var xhr = new XMLHttpRequest();
xhr.open("GET", "api/hotnews", true);
xhr.onreadystatechange = function() {
if (xhr.readyState === 4 && xhr.status === 200) {
var newsList = JSON.parse(xhr.responseText);
var newsContainer = document.getElementById("hotnews");
newsContainer.innerHTML = "";
for (var i = 0; i < newsList.length; i++) {
var newsItem = document.createElement("div");
newsItem.innerHTML =<a href="${newsList[i].url}" target="_blank">${newsList[i].title}</a>
;
newsContainer.appendChild(newsItem);
}
}
};
xhr.send();
}
// 页面加载完成后,获取热门新闻数据
window.onload = function() {
getHotNews();
};
4、服务器配置和数据库操作
在制作仿hao123网站的过程中,我们需要配置服务器和数据库,以下是一个简单的示例:
(1)服务器配置:可以使用Apache、Nginx等服务器软件;
图片来源于网络,如有侵权联系删除
(2)数据库:可以使用MySQL、MongoDB等数据库。
在服务器上创建数据库和表,并插入相关数据,创建一个名为hotnews
的表,包含id
、title
、url
等字段。
5、部署网站
完成以上步骤后,我们将网站部署到服务器上,可以通过以下方式访问网站:
(1)使用域名访问:将网站部署到服务器后,配置DNS指向服务器IP地址,然后使用域名访问;
(2)使用IP地址访问:直接使用服务器的IP地址访问网站。
通过以上步骤,我们成功制作了一款2015最新仿hao123网站源码,这款网站具有简洁的界面、丰富的内容,以及个性化的主页新体验,希望本文对您有所帮助,祝您制作成功!
标签: #hao123网站源码制作2015最新仿
评论列表